On the __________ stroke of an engine, the piston is going up, one valve is open and the other valve is closed and the fumes are leaving the cylinder.

The correct answer is that during the exhaust stroke of an engine, the piston moves upward in the cylinder, which creates a specific process where one of the valves (the exhaust valve) is open while the other valve (the intake valve) is closed. This allows the burned gases from the combustion process to exit the cylinder after the power stroke has occurred. As the piston rises, it effectively pushes out the exhaust fumes, ensuring that the cylinder is cleared of gases before the next intake stroke begins.

Understanding the function of the exhaust stroke is crucial in the cycle of an internal combustion engine. It's this stroke that prepares the cylinder for the next cycle of operation by clearing out remnants of combustion.
